Positive Vision and Practical Action

For nearly twenty years, Grey Lynn 2030 has been a driving force for environmental action, nurturing a resilient and sustainable community. What once seemed a distant goal - the year 2030, is now five years away. Our efforts are dedicated to both adapting to the realities of climate change and locally acting to lower our emissions.

Meet Our Community:

The heart of our work lies within the eclectic suburbs of Inner West Auckland– Westmere, Arch Hill, West Lynn, Ponsonby, and Grey Lynn.
